Abstract:
Pheochromocytoma of the urinary bladder is a rare tumor. Up to 1988, 145 cases have been reported in the literature and more than 30 cases in our country. Mostly are case reports. In our hospital, we have collected 7 cases among 2065 bladder tumors (0.34%) and studied them with light and electron microsopy and by immunohistochemical staining. According to the clinical features 5 of the lesions are classified as non-functional tumors. In this paper the causes of misdiagnosis in these cases are dercribed and histological differential diagnoses are discussed.
